Hi, I'm Cat.
As a volunteer of Citizens Advice Bureau Pakuranga/Eastern Manukau, I created the East & South Auckland Community info group on FB. The group is about sharing useful information and promoting Free services, clinics, or workshops offered by Nonprofits and other Community Organizations in East Auckland and South Auckland. The aim of the group is to share the awareness of Community Services that help to Educate, Empower & Support our local communities.
Please feel free to join if you are an East Auckland or South Auckland local. If you are a part of a Community organization feel free to join via your orgs FB page or have a rep join the FB group so that your organization's content can be shared.
Standard FB group rules do apply if you decide to join.

Q&A: Animal Welfare with SPCA's Dr Corey Regnerus-Kell
We're back with a Neighbourly Q&A session. This time with Dr Corey Regnerus-Kell who is a qualified veterinarian and SPCA’s General Manager Animal Services.
A little bit about Corey:
Corey has an interest in veterinary medicine, animal welfare, and biosecurity. He shares his home with ostriches, guinea pigs, bees, a rescue tortoiseshell named Lynk, a ragdoll named Oscar, two mini foxies called Chester and Maya and a black Labrador named Bonnie.
Dr Corey Regnerus-Kell is excited to answer your questions on all things animal welfare, whether it's how to best look after your new pet, how to combat separation anxiety or how to report neglect. ↓ Share your questions below and he will answer them on Wednesday 31st July ↓
